STAGE TUBE: First Look at Highlights of DCPA's THE CHRISTIANS
Denver Center for the Performing Arts' (DCPA) Theatre Company announces Lucas Hnath's The Christians, now playing thru February 26 at Stage Theatre.
BroadwayWorld brings you a first look at highlights below!
The Christians features the following company (listed alphabetically):
Steve Brady (All The Way) as Elder Jay
Kevin Kilner (DCPA Debut) as Pastor Paul
Cajardo Lindsey (All The Way) Associate Pastor Joshua understudy
Krystel Lucas (DCPA Debut) as Elizabeth
Robert Manning Jr. (DCPA Debut) as Associate Pastor Joshua
Timothy McCracken (The Giver) Pastor Paul / Elder Jay understudy
Erin Willis (The 12) Elizabeth / Jenny understudy
